History and Genetic Lineage
Public documentation for Gorilla Balls is limited, and multiple lineages have circulated among cultivators and retailers. The most commonly reported lineage pairs a Gorilla Glue dominant parent with a Monkey Balls type, a Deep Chunk-derived, broadleaf Afghani line known for squat structure and dense buds. In this interpretation, the Gorilla component contributes diesel-forward funk and high resin output, while the Monkey Balls heritage tightens internodes and adds old-world hash plant depth.
Other listings point to Gorilla-influenced crosses such as backcrosses of GG4 or hybrids that stack Gorilla Glue with similarly robust cuts. This ambiguity is not unusual in modern cannabis markets, where regional naming and clone-only cuts can diverge over time. Regardless of the exact cross, grower consensus identifies Gorilla Balls as Gorilla-heavy in effect and aroma, with a stout, trichome-laden flower structure reflecting Afghani or Kush influence.
The Gorilla naming convention almost certainly nods to Gorilla Glue #4, one of the most influential modern hybrids prized for potency and sticky resin. Monkey Balls, historically linked to Deep Chunk, is recognized for chocolate-earth aromatics and compact plant architecture. Put together, the Gorilla Balls name reflects both functional traits and marketing shorthand, signaling a glue-grade resin plant with dense, ball-like buds.
Because breeder-verified lineage is sparse across public listings, it is wise to verify the specific cut or seed vendor before purchase. Phenotypes labeled Gorilla Balls can vary in stretch, anthocyanin expression, and terpene intensity depending on selection. Nonetheless, most cuts that carry the name trend toward a high-THC, diesel-spice profile with a heavy, couch-friendly finish.

Cannabinoid Profile and Potency
Lab results for Gorilla Balls vary by cultivator, but reports commonly place total THC in the 20 to 28 percent range by dry weight. Outliers above 30 percent have been reported anecdotally in Gorilla-dominant lines, though such figures can reflect measurement differences and should be interpreted carefully. CBD is typically minimal, often between 0.05 and 0.5 percent, with CBG occasionally registering in the 0.2 to 0.8 percent band.
Most results are driven by THCA content, which decarboxylates to THC upon heating, so product labels often list higher THCA than delta-9 THC. Total cannabinoids frequently fall between 22 and 32 percent when including minor constituents like CBC and CBN in trace amounts. For concentrates derived from Gorilla Balls, total cannabinoids easily exceed 70 percent, and solventless rosin from well-grown flowers can reach terpene-rich, mid- to high-70s potency with proper pressing.
From a practical perspective, inhaled effects onsets are fast, often within 2 to 5 minutes, with a peak window around 20 to 45 minutes. Duration for flower typically spans 2 to 3 hours, while concentrates can extend that window by 30 to 60 minutes. For edibles prepared with Gorilla Balls distillate or full-spectrum oil, onset is delayed 45 to 120 minutes with a 4 to 6 hour duration, reflecting first-pass metabolism.
Terpene Profile and Sensory Chemistry
Terpene tests on Gorilla Glue-dominant hybrids frequently land in the 1.5 to 3.0 percent total terpene range by weight, and Gorilla Balls tends to align with that bracket. The primary terpene is often beta-caryophyllene at approximately 0.4 to 0.8 percent, followed by limonene in the 0.3 to 0.7 percent zone. Myrcene commonly appears between 0.2 and 0.6 percent, while humulene and linalool often fall near 0.1 to 0.3 percent and 0.05 to 0.2 percent, respectively.
Caryophyllene binds to CB2 receptors, which may modulate inflammatory perception and contribute to the peppery, woody aroma. Limonene adds citrus lift and is often associated with mood-brightening impressions and improved perceived clarity in hybrid strains. Myrcene can lend a musky, herbal note and is historically linked with the perception of heavier body relaxation.
Humulene and linalool fill out the profile with forest and floral layers that complement the diesel core. Trace terpenes like ocimene, terpinolene, and nerolidol sometimes appear at very low levels, adding complexity without dominating the bouquet. Because terpenes are volatile, storage in airtight, light-blocking containers at 60 to 68 Fahrenheit is recommended to minimize evaporation and oxidation.
For consumers exploring vaporization, targeting 350 to 370 Fahrenheit highlights limonene and lighter monoterpenes first. Increasing to 380 to 410 Fahrenheit accentuates caryophyllene and humulene, which require slightly higher temperatures to fully express. This stepped approach helps capture the entire sensory arc present in Gorilla Balls.

Comprehensive Cultivation Guide for Gorilla Balls
Gorilla Balls responds well to intermediate to advanced cultivation practices that emphasize canopy control, airflow, and consistent nutrition. Indoors, a vegetative period of 4 to 6 weeks under 18 hours of light builds a strong scaffold, with a flip-to-harvest flowering period of roughly 56 to 70 days. Expect a moderate to strong stretch of 1.6 to 2.2 times after the switch to 12 hours of light, an inheritance common to Gorilla Glue lines.
In soil, aim for pH 6.2 to 6.8; in coco or hydroponics, target pH 5.8 to 6.2. Vegetative EC typically sits around 1.2 to 1.6 mS/cm, moving to 1.8 to 2.2 mS/cm in mid to late flower depending on cultivar hunger and environmental intensity. Maintain temperatures at 75 to 82 Fahrenheit during lights on and 65 to 72 at night, with relative humidity near 60 to 70 percent in veg and 45 to 55 percent in flower.
For light, provide 300 to 500 PPFD in veg and ramp to 700 to 900 PPFD in flower, with a daily light integral of roughly 35 to 45 mol per square meter per day in late flower. Gorilla Balls appreciates a well-structured medium; a 70 to 30 coco-perlite blend or high-quality aerated soil with 20 to 30 percent perlite keeps roots breathing. Water to a modest 10 to 20 percent runoff in inert media to prevent salt buildup, adjusting frequency to pot size and transpiration.
Training should start early. Topping above the fourth to sixth node followed by low-stress training creates a flat, even canopy that supports uniform colas. Screen of Green or trellising is recommended to support weight and curb lateral sprawl, as colas thicken rapidly from week four onward.
Nutritionally, Gorilla Balls follows a heavy hybrid pattern. Provide ample calcium and magnesium, particularly in coco, at 100 to 150 ppm combined, and watch for interveinal chlorosis if underfeeding Ca or Mg under high PPFD. Nitrogen can be reduced steadily after week three of flower to improve color and reduce leafy density within buds.
Defoliation is best done in stages to protect vigor. A light strip at the flip removes large fan leaves blocking bud sites, followed by a cleanup around day 21 to improve airflow as flowers set. Avoid extreme defoliation late in flower to preserve photosynthetic capacity and resin production.
Integrated pest management is crucial because dense flowers invite botrytis in humid conditions. Maintain airflow with oscillating fans above and below the canopy and consider UV-C or far-red night breaks only if experienced with those tools. Foliar IPM should stop by early flower, and systemic choices need to be compliant with local regulations to avoid residue issues.
Outdoors, Gorilla Balls thrives in warm, dry climates with strong diurnal swings that can encourage color expression. Plant in well-draining, amended beds or 20 to 50 gallon fabric pots, and plan for structural support as colas gain mass. In Mediterranean climates, harvest windows usually land from late September to mid-October; in cooler regions, greenhouses extend the season safely.
Yields indoors typically range from 450 to 600 grams per square meter with optimized conditions and training. Outdoors, experienced growers can pull 600 to 900 grams per plant, with exceptional gardens exceeding one kilogram on long-season, large-format plants. Resin output is substantial, making this cultivar a strong candidate for hash and rosin, where returns of 4 to 6 percent from fresh frozen have been reported on Gorilla-dominant cuts.
